Oil Firms Producing at Loss Due to Lower Crude Prices

Bloomberg
The country’s oil companies are losing money on crude production after a decline in prices pushed the market value of a barrel of the Urals blend below the cost of getting the fuel to consumers and paying taxes, UBS said Tuesday.
